This print by Stephen Rafferty showcases the remarkable transformation of Belfast's Titanic Quarter. Once a bustling shipyard site belonging to Harland and Wolff, it now stands as a testament to modern architecture and urban regeneration. The image captures the sleek lines and contemporary design of the new apartment buildings that have taken root on this historic brownfield. As evening sets in, the cityscape comes alive with an enchanting display of lights illuminating both land and water. The glass facades of these signature apartments reflect the vibrant energy that flows through Belfast's northern port area. A towering crane stands tall, serving as a reminder of the rich industrial heritage that once thrived here. The photograph perfectly encapsulates Belfast's journey from its shipbuilding past into a thriving metropolis where old meets new.
